Setup cups to use color when its the right time


I have a problem I dont know how to setup cups to automaticaly use the black cartridge to print black and use color cartridge to print color.

Actualy, when I have only text to print I setup black cartridge in cups

And to print a document with text and picture I setup to use color cartridge but It print both black text and picture with the color cartridge.

Can you help me?

We had similar discussion here recently. Solution was to set up the very same printer twice. Once as color printer and second time as black/white.
